From 6619f3f0317eb7bf20a08dd1b83700356a38960a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Love=20H=C3=B6rnquist=20=C3=85strand?= Date: Sun, 16 Mar 2003 17:37:07 +0000 Subject: [PATCH] (gss_ctx_id_t_desc): store the lifetime in the cred, since there is no ticket transfered in the exported context git-svn-id: svn://svn.h5l.se/heimdal/trunk/heimdal@11736 ec53bebd-3082-4978-b11e-865c3cabbd6b --- lib/gssapi/gssapi.h | 1 + lib/gssapi/krb5/gssapi.h | 1 + 2 files changed, 2 insertions(+) diff --git a/lib/gssapi/gssapi.h b/lib/gssapi/gssapi.h index 01cb9ed82..d95750ba3 100644 --- a/lib/gssapi/gssapi.h +++ b/lib/gssapi/gssapi.h @@ -69,6 +69,7 @@ typedef struct gss_ctx_id_t_desc_struct { OM_uint32 flags; enum { LOCAL = 1, OPEN = 2, COMPAT_OLD_DES3 = 4 } more_flags; struct krb5_ticket *ticket; + time_t lifetime; } gss_ctx_id_t_desc; typedef gss_ctx_id_t_desc *gss_ctx_id_t; diff --git a/lib/gssapi/krb5/gssapi.h b/lib/gssapi/krb5/gssapi.h index 01cb9ed82..d95750ba3 100644 --- a/lib/gssapi/krb5/gssapi.h +++ b/lib/gssapi/krb5/gssapi.h @@ -69,6 +69,7 @@ typedef struct gss_ctx_id_t_desc_struct { OM_uint32 flags; enum { LOCAL = 1, OPEN = 2, COMPAT_OLD_DES3 = 4 } more_flags; struct krb5_ticket *ticket; + time_t lifetime; } gss_ctx_id_t_desc; typedef gss_ctx_id_t_desc *gss_ctx_id_t;